The Kroger Co. operates a U.S. grocery retail business with supermarkets across multiple banners, complemented by fuel centers, pharmacies, private-label products, manufacturing, advertising and data analytics. The Kroger Co. (NYSE: KR) has been awarded the 2024 Platinum Bell Seal for Workplace Mental Health by Mental Health America (MHA) for the third consecutive year. This program recognizes employers who prioritize mental health in the workplace. Kroger's commitment to associate mental health and well-being was highlighted in four key areas, earning a 100% in wellness programs. The retailer offers various resources and benefits to support mental health, including the Well-Being Assistant and virtual counseling sessions.

Kroger is celebrating the Kentucky Derby by sharing traditional recipes and traditions ahead of the 150th anniversary. The retailer is offering a new take on classic Derby dishes like Kentucky Hot Brown and Mint Juleps. Kroger has a longstanding history with the Derby, crafting the 'Garland of Roses' given to the winning thoroughbred since 1987.
